南开21秋学期《计算机原理》考题

80x86汇编中,指令MOVAX,ES:[BX+SI]中源操作数的寻址方式是()。

A.立即寻址

B.直接寻址

C.寄存器间接寻址

D.基址变址寻址


正确答案:D


若指令中的地址码为A,变址寄存器为X,基址寄存器为B,则变址间址寻址方式的操作数有效地址为()。

A、((X)+A)

B、(X+A)

C、(X)+A

D、(X)+(A)


参考答案:A


设指令中的地址码为A,变址寄存器为X,基址寄存器为B,程序计数器为PC,则变址加间接寻址方式的操作数有效地址EA为()

A、(X)+(A)

B、(X+B)

C、((X)+A)

D、(A)+(PC)


正确答案:C


执行指令时,以寄存器的内容作为操作数的地址,这种寻址方式称为()寻址。

A.寄存器

B.相对

C.基址变址

D.寄存器间接


正确答案:D
根据题目中所描述,操作数的地址是存放在寄存器中,指令执行时,是以该寄存器的内容作为操作数的地址。这是典型的寄存器间接寻址方式。


指令MOV AX, SI的源操作数字段的寻址方式是()。

A.寄存器间接址

B.寄存器直接寻址

C.基址寻址

D.变址寻址


参考答案:B


2计算机软件是指()A.操作系统B.汇编程序C.用户程序D.所有程序及文档的统称答案:D

8086微机系统的地址总线是()A.8位B.16位C.20位D.32位答案:C

、单地址指令中为了完成两个数的算术运算,除地址码指明一个操作数外,另一个数采用()方式A.立即寻址B.隐含寻址C.间接寻址D.基址寻址答案:B

设指令中的地址码为A,变址寄存器为X,基址寄存器为B,程序计数器为PC,则变址加间接寻址方式的操作数有效地址EA 为()A.(X)+(A)B.(X+B)C.(X)+A)D.(A)+(PC)答案:C

下列第()条是合法的访问I/O端口指令。A.IN AL,100HB.IN AL,BXC.IN AL,BLD.IN AL,DX答案:D

通道程序是由()组成A.I/O 指令B.通道指令C.通道状态字D.都不对答案:B

CPU 中的通用寄存器()A.只能存放数据,不能存放地址B.可以存放数据和地址C.既不能存放数据,也不能存放地址D.可以存放数据和地址,还可以替代指令寄存器答案:B

若x补 = 0.1101010,则x原 = ()A.1.0010101B.1.0010110C.0.0010110D.0.1101010答案:D

总线上信息的传输总是由()A.CPU 启动B.总线控制器启动C.总线主设备启动D.总线从设备启动答案:C

在三种集中式总线裁决中,()方式对电路故障最敏感A.链式查询B.计数器定时查询C.独立请求D.都一样答案:A

采用部分译码法的片选控制()A.有地址重叠问题B.没有地址重叠问题C.地址一定是不连续的D.地址一定是连续的答案:A

在机器内部操作中,CPU与存贮器之间信息交换使用的是()。A.逻辑地址B.物理地址C.有效地址D.相对地址答案:B

若二进制数为1111.101,则相应的十进制数为()A.15.625B.15.5C.14.625D.14.5答案:A

在总线上,同一时刻()A.只能有一个主设备控制总线传输操作B.只能有一个从设备控制总线传输操作C.只能有一个主设备和一个从设备控制总线传输操作D.可以有多个主设备控制总线传输操作答案:A

以下数中最小的为()A.(101001)2B.(52)8C.(101001)BCDD.(233)16答案:C

指令ADDCX,[SI+10H]中源操作数的寻址方式是( )。

A.相对的变址寻址

B.基址寻址

C.变址寻址

D.基址和变址寻址


正确答案:A


●操作数所处的位置,可以决定指令的寻址方式。操作数包含在指令中,寻址方式为___(57)___;操作数在寄存器中,寻址方式为_____(58)_____;操作数的地址在寄存器中,寻址方式为____(59)__。

(57)

A.立即寻址

B.直接寻址

C.寄存器寻址

D.寄存器间接寻址

(58)

A.立即寻址

B.相对寻址

C.寄存器寻址

D.寄存器间接寻址

(59)

A.相对寻址

B.直接寻址

C.寄存器寻址

D.寄存器间接寻址


正确答案:A,C,D


若指令中的地址码为A,变址寄存器为X,基址寄存器为B,则变址间址寻址方式的操作地址N=(5)。

A.X+(A)

B.((X+B)+A)

C.(X+A)

D.((X)+A)


正确答案:D
解析:寻找操作数存放地址的方式称为寻址方式,寻址方式有多种。变址间址寻址就是先变址寻址,然后再进行间址寻址。即首先进行变址寻址,将地址码中的形式地址A和变址寄存器的内容相加得(X)+A,然后进行间址寻址求得有效地址((X)+A)。


计算机指令系统往往具有多种寻址方式。直接寻址方式指(111),立即数寻址方式指(112);寄存器寻址方式是指(113)。假设基址寄存器的内容为2000H,变址寄存器的内容为 03A0H,指令的地址码部分为2BH,当前正在执行的指令所在地址为3A00H。若采用相对寻址方式,操作数实际地址为(114)。若采用变址寻址,并考虑基址时,数据的实际地址为(115)。

A.操作数在CPU中

B.操作数地址在指令中

C.操作数地址在寄存器

D.操作数就是指令的一部分


正确答案:B


计算机指令系统往往具有多种寻址方式。操作数就是指令的一部分称为(1)寻址,操作数地址在指令中称为(2)寻址。当操作数地址在寄存器中,就采用(3)寻址方式。假设基址寄存器的内容为2000H,变址寄存器的内容为03AOH,指令的地址码部分为3FH,当前正在执行的指令所在地址为2B00H。若采用相对寻址方式,则数据实际地址为(4)。若采用变址寻址,并考虑基址,数据的实际地址为(5)。

A.直接

B.运算器

C.立即数

D.指令


正确答案:C

更多 “南开21秋学期《计算机原理》考题” 相关考题
考题 指令MOV AX,[BX][SI]的源操作数寻址方式是()A、寄存器间接寻址B、直接寻址C、基址变址寻址D、相对基址变址寻址正确答案:C

考题 以下那个说法正确()A、指令MOV AL,[BX+5]中的源操作数的寻址方式是寄存器间接寻址B、指令MOV AL,[BX+SI]中的源操作数的寻址方式是基址变址寻址C、指令MOV AL,[BX+SI+5]中的源操作数的寻址方式是相对的寄存器间接寻址D、指令MOV AL,[1000H]中的源操作数的寻址方式是立即寻址正确答案:B

考题 PC/XT机对I/O端口的寻址方式有()。A、端口直接寻址B、寄存器寻址C、基址寻址D、变址寻址E、寄存器相对寻址F、DX间接寻址正确答案:A,F

考题 指令MOV AX,ES:COUNT[DI],源操作数的寻址方式是()。A、基址变址寻址B、立即寻址C、寄存器相对寻址D、相对基址变址寻址正确答案:C

考题 设指令中的地址码为A,变址寄存器为X,程序计数器为PC,则变址间址寻址方式的操作数有效地址EA是()。A.((PC)+A) B.((X)+A) C.(X)+(A) D.(X)+A答案:B解析:变址问址寻址方式就是先变址后问址,在1个选项中,A项为相对寻址,C项为问址变址寻址,D项为变址寻址。

考题 PC/XT机对I/O端口的寻址方式有()。A.端口直接寻址 B.寄存器寻址 C.基址寻址 D.变址寻址 E.寄存器相对寻址 F.DX间接寻址答案:A,F解析:

考题 在80386以上的微处理器指令系统中,以下指令的源操作数的寻址方式是( )。 MOV AX,[BX)[SI]A.基址变址寻址B.寄存器寻址C.寄存器间接寻址D.寄存器相对寻址(变址寻址)正确答案:A

考题 单选题在相对寻址方式中,若指令中地址码为X,则操作数的地址为()。A XB (PC)+XC X+段基址D 变址寄存器+X正确答案:D解析:暂无解析

考题 指令ADD CX,[SI+10H]中的源操作数的寻址方式是______。A.相对的变址寻址B.基址寻址C.变址寻址D.基址加变址寻址正确答案:A

考题 指令MOVAX,[BX][SI]中源操作数的寻址方式是()。A.寄存器间接寻址 B.变址寻址 C.相对寻址 D.基址变址寻址答案:D解析: